Plugins written against the v3 SDK rendered dates as DD/MM in regions expecting MM/DD. Plugin authors should note that the host now normalizes locale tags before invoking your format hooks, so custom formatters receive canonical identifiers only. The fix shipped in the 14:45 hotfix and was verified against the Quillmark and Fenwick sample plugins. The patched build is identified by the token below.

build token for tawif-bahip: htk31_68bba16e1afabfef4ecc69408c06f16

**Q: Does the typo-squatting scanner block releases automatically?**

A: Sort of. Before every release, Squintbot walks the lockfile and flags any dependency whose name sits within edit-distance two of a known Fernhollow-registry package. A "warn" finding won't stop you, but a "block" finding halts the pipeline until someone on the Supply Chain pod signs off. Don't just rename the dep to dodge the check — that's happened, and it wasn't pretty. The full severity matrix and override procedure are documented on the internal page below.

wiki page, kahog-hahig: https://vault.zemvargrid.internal/display/deploy/repo/settings/merge_requests/job/settings/6f3b933774dbc5320a4daa18

This wires up the Faregate pricing experiment for Lumenstage tickets. Plugin authors: nothing breaks for you — the hook signature is unchanged, you just get an extra `experimentBucket` field you can safely ignore. Buckets are assigned at cart creation and sticky for the session. If you surface prices in custom widgets, read from the adjusted price, not the base SKU. The experiment's tuning constants are as follows.

tuning constants:
RATE_LIMITS = {
    "zorath": 2,
    "ralwyn": 5,
    "holix": 5,
    "wenael": 5,
}

Handover Note — Director Transition, Lumira Tier Program

To the heads of department: as I pass responsibility to Director Anske Verholt, please note the Plus-tier rollout is mid-flight. Pricing research is complete, billing integration is at 80%, and the pilot cohort in Westbrome starts next month. Retention targets and staffing allocations are documented in the shared planning folder. One confidential planning item is appended immediately below.

confidential, kahog-bawif: The northern region missed its Pramir quota by 20.0 percent last quarter. Casaxek Freight plans to lower the Fraion list price by 41.5 percent in December. The finance team signed off on a budget of $236.4 million for Project Druius. The renewal with Fenysix Partners closes at $91.3 million a year, 2.1 percent below the last contract.